    1. Psojed
      Psojed
      • member
      • 0 kudos
      You have to edit the .ini file used by the game, not the ini file provided in this mod.
      After you install Skyrim and run it for the first time, it should be located in the documents folder. For me, that's
      "{Username}\Documents\My Games\Skyrim Special Edition\SkyrimPrefs.ini"

    Installing this via Vortex mod manager has no effect, game was still running in fullscreen mode.

    Manually changing the values in SkyrimPrefs.ini to
    bBorderless=1
    bFull Screen=0

    works though.
